The disruption is likely to increase demand for taxis and buses on the busiest weekend of the year

Christmas shoppers and partygoers are facing a weekend of disruption to their festive plans as rail workers continue to take strike action.

Rail timetables for the region have been crippled as the majority of timetabled services will not be running. Northern, TransPennine Express and Avanti West Coast have all urged members of the public not to travel by train if possible until Sunday. However, the disruption on the railways is likely to increase demand for taxis and buses around Greater Manchester on what is usually the busiest weekend of the year.
